New Acquisition: Cuala Press

This was the first of a new series of books printed by the Cuala Press when it was revived in 1969. It is one of 500 copies, and was Carolyn Hammer's copy (for a discussion of her and her husband Victor's work, see http://www.grolierclub.org/ExHammer.htm). It joins several other Cuala Press books in the Irish collection.
